Definitions
- the present invention relates to a screwing-unscrewing tool with multiple accessories, of the type described in the preamble of claim 1.
- each accessory consists of a working head integrally formed at the end of a retractable rod mounted on the handle.
- Each accessory therefore requires a complete rod, which only works at one end.
- the tool is therefore relatively heavy, bulky and expensive.
- the invention aims to provide a tool having at least the same functionality as these known tools but having a more compact, lighter and more economical construction, and allowing the end user to define the series of accessories of his choice. according to his needs.
- the subject of the invention is a tool with multiple accessories of the aforementioned type, characterized by its characterizing part of claim 1.
- This tool may include one or more of the characteristics described in claims 2 to 14.
- the tool 1 shown in Figures 1 and 2 consists essentially of a frame 2 forming a handle, of elongated shape, provided at each end with a hinge pin, 3, 4 respectively, these two axes connecting two lateral flanges 5 , 6.
- a single bit holder 7 is articulated around the axis 3, and a bit magazine 8 is articulated around the axis 4.
- the bit holder 7 consists of a rod 9 with a hexagonal section, curved, wound and rotatably mounted with friction, at its proximal end 9A, around the axis 3. This rod is positioned in the vicinity of the flange 5 by means suitable bracing, not visible in the drawing.
- this rod 9 On the distal end of this rod 9 is permanently fixed a sleeve 10 whose section has an outside circular shape and which internally defines a cavity 11 in standard hexagon.
- the bit holder 7 can be moved between a retracted position, in which it is entirely contained in the handle 2, and an active deployed position.
- latching means (not shown) define at least one preferable stable active position of the bit holder, for example perpendicular to the general direction of the handle.
- the magazine 8 is a molded plastic part of elongated shape which has at one end a hub 12 mounted on the axis 4 and forming a spacer between the two flanges 5 and 6.
- the rest of the length of the magazine forms a form support general plane, parallel to the general planes of the two flanges and adjacent to the flange 6.
- the lateral face 13 of this support facing the flange 5 is provided with a series of blind housings 14, seven in number in two rows in this example.
- the axes of these housings are parallel to each other and strongly inclined relative to the perpendicular to the face 13.
- the axes of each row are contained in the same plane perpendicular to this face.
- Each housing 14 is adapted to receive the hexagonal foot 15 of a male endpiece 16, the active part 17 of which has been illustrated only schematically. All the end pieces have the same base 15 conjugated with the cavity 11 of the accessory holder, and they together form a set of end pieces whose active parts 17 correspond for example to those of a set of conventional male keys, a set standard screwdriver bits, etc., or a mix of various types of tips.
- the feet 15 can be frictionally received in the cavity 11 and in the housings 14. As a variant, it is possible to have separable snap-on means to guarantee that they are held in place.
- each housing 14 receives an end piece 16.
- the magazine 8 is folded down in the direction of arrow F1 in FIG. 2 and entirely housed in the lower part of the handle (considering Figures 1 and 2).
- the end pieces are then held in place both by friction or snap-fastening in their housings and by the flange 5.
- the shape of the distal end of the magazine is tapered to allow it to fit exactly in the profile of the two flanges 5 and 6 , under the axis 3.
- the bit holder 7, devoid of any tip is folded down according to arrow F2 in Figure 2 and, too, fully retracted in the handle.
- the retracted positions of the accessory holder and the magazine are shown in phantom in Figure 2.
- the bit holder 7 is removed from the handle, by rotation about the axis 3, to its desired active position, and the magazine 8 is also removed from the handle, this in the manner of blades of a "Swiss knife".
- the selected end piece 16 is removed from its housing 14, the foot 15 is fitted into the cavity 11, and the handle is used as a torque transmission member.
- the user can fill the magazine 8 with a set of standard tips different from the bit set 16.
- the same tool can be delivered with different bit sets according to customer needs.
- Tool 21 in Figures 3 and 4 differs from the previous one in two ways.
- two accessory holders are mounted side-by-side in rotation, at one end, on the axis 3: a socket holder 27 and a support 38 for the bit holder.
- the magazine 28 is a magazine with female tips or sockets.
- the socket holder 27 consists of a rod of circular section wound and rotatably mounted with friction, by one end, around the axis 3. Its other end 31 is shaped as a standard male square.
- the support 38 has the same structure as the bit holder 7 of Figures 1 and 2 (hexagonal rod 29 wound and rotatably mounted with friction around the axis 3 and sleeve 30), but is of shorter length.
- the end cavity 35 of the sleeve 30, in hexagon, is adapted to receive the hexagonal foot 39 of a removable bit holder 40 standard of drill driver, this bit holder itself having an end cavity 41 with hexagonal section.
- the bit holder 40 can be of any known type, for example with rod, magnetic or locking.
- the magazine 28 comprises, in its lateral face 33 facing the flange 5, blind housings 34 which are larger than previously, adapted to frictionally receive a set of conventional interchangeable sockets (not shown). All sockets have on one side a same female drive square, conjugated to male square 31, and, on the other side, they have different drive profiles combined with those of standard nuts.
- tapered free end of the magazine 28 includes an additional thickness 42 provided with reliefs 43 of temporary snap-fastening in corresponding recesses (not visible in the drawing) of the flanges 5 and 6.
- the most common use of the tool 21 is to deploy only the socket holder 27 and the magazine 28, to extract from the latter a selected socket, to fit the female square on the male square 31, and to exert a torque by means of the handle 2.
- latching means in particular ball loaded by a spring, can be provided on the male square 31 in order to cooperate with complementary recesses formed in the square driving the sockets.
- the tool 21 can however also serve as a backup tool in the event of a drill-driver failure or accessibility problem: the screwdriver bit or the bit holder can then be removed from the drill-driver and fitted into the cavity 35, and the screwing / unscrewing can be continued by hand by means of the handle 2.
- interchangeable male end pieces can also be fitted into the cavity 35, the latter however not being able to be stored in the tool in this example.
- Figure 5 shows in perspective a store with male end pieces 48 which differs from the store 8 of Figures 1 and 2 by the presence of the extra thickness 42 with reliefs 43 of latching at its free end, and of reliefs 49 on the hub 52, these reliefs allowing the bit holder 7 to snap together, and therefore the releasable connection between the latter and the store in the retracted position.
- Figures 6 to 8 show a variant 58 of the magazine 28 of Figures 3 and 4, in which the hub forms an elastic hook 52 which detachably snaps onto the axis 4 of the handle.
- a set of interchangeable magazines 58 can be provided, corresponding, in this example, to several ranges of sockets all adaptable to the male square 31.
- the hook 52 makes it possible to hang the magazine 58 on the electrical supply cord of a drill-driver.
- the same store can, as a variant, be adapted to receive accessories of different natures, for example a few male ends and a few sockets.
